Freight Shipping Options: Ocean vs. Air

When it comes to shipping freight from Argentina to the United States, businesses have two primary options: ocean freight and air freight. Each mode of transportation offers distinct advantages and considerations, catering to different shipment needs and priorities.

Ocean Freight: The Cost-Effective Solution

Ocean freight stands out as the preferred choice for businesses prioritizing cost-efficiency and flexibility. As the most economical method of transporting goods from Argentina to the United States, ocean freight can accommodate a wide range of cargo types, from small parcels to large, heavy shipments.

One of the key advantages of ocean freight is the choice between two container shipping modes:

  • Less than Container Load (LCL): Ideal for smaller shipments, LCL allows businesses to share container space with other shippers. This option is cost-effective for those with limited cargo volumes, as you only pay for the space your goods occupy.
  • Full Container Load (FCL): For larger shipments, FCL provides an entire container for your goods. While more expensive than LCL, it offers better value for businesses shipping heavyweight or high-volume items.

Air Freight: Speed and Security

For businesses that prioritize speed and enhanced security, air freight is the go-to option. As the fastest mode of international transport, it's particularly well-suited for time-sensitive or perishable shipments. The strict security regulations at airports also make air freight an excellent choice for high-value goods.

However, it's important to note that air freight comes with some limitations:

  • Higher costs compared to ocean freight
  • Restrictions on cargo types, weight, size, and volume
  • Less flexibility in terms of shipment sizes

Cost Factors in Argentina-US Freight Shipping

The cost of shipping cargo from Argentina to the United States can vary significantly based on several factors. Understanding these elements can help businesses better estimate their shipping expenses and make informed decisions.

Key Cost Determinants

  • Choice between ocean and air shipping
  • Preferred shipping service (door-to-door, port-to-port, port-to-door, or door-to-port)
  • Consignment weight, volume, and size
  • Applicable weight and size limits

Sample Costs for Ocean Freight

While exact costs can vary, here's a general idea of what you might expect for shipping a standard 20-foot container from Argentina to the US:

Origin Destination Estimated Cost Range
Buenos Aires New York $2,000 - $3,000
Buenos Aires Los Angeles $2,500 - $3,500

Keep in mind that these are rough estimates and actual costs may vary based on current market conditions, fuel prices, and other factors.

Transit Times: From Argentina to the United States

The time it takes for your shipment to travel from Argentina to the United States can vary significantly based on several factors. Understanding these variables can help you plan your shipments more effectively and set realistic expectations for your customers.

Factors Affecting Transit Times

  • Chosen shipping mode (ocean or air)
  • Seasonal fluctuations (peak vs. low season)
  • Route directness
  • Trade lane popularity
  • Geopolitical stability
  • Potential port incidents or delays

Ocean Freight Transit Times

For ocean freight shipments from Argentina to the United States, you can expect transit times ranging from 15 to 50 days. This wide range accounts for various factors such as the specific ports of origin and destination, potential stops along the route, and any unforeseen delays.

Air Freight Transit Times

Air freight offers significantly faster transit times, typically ranging from 2 to 8 days for shipments from Argentina to the United States. This makes air freight the preferred choice for time-sensitive or perishable goods.

Navigating Customs Clearance

A crucial aspect of international shipping is the customs clearance process. When your goods arrive in the United States, they will undergo customs inspection and clearance. To ensure a smooth process, it's essential to prepare and submit the required documentation accurately and completely.

Essential Documents for US Customs Clearance

  • Commercial invoice
  • Packing list
  • Certificate of origin
  • Letter of credit or other payment terms (as per the contract between involved parties)
  • Bill of lading (for ocean freight) or Airway Bill (for air freight)

Choosing Between Ocean and Air Freight: Key Considerations

Selecting the right shipping mode for your cargo is a crucial decision that can impact your business's bottom line and customer satisfaction. Here are some key points to consider when choosing between ocean and air freight:

When to Choose Ocean Freight

  • You're working with a limited budget and prioritize cost-effectiveness
  • Your shipment is not time-sensitive
  • You need to transport large, heavy, or bulky items
  • You require flexibility in terms of cargo types and volumes

When to Choose Air Freight

  • You have time-sensitive or perishable goods
  • You're shipping high-value items that require enhanced security
  • Your cargo is relatively small and lightweight
  • You need to meet tight delivery deadlines

Key Ports and Airports for Argentina-US Freight

Understanding the main ports and airports involved in the Argentina-US trade route can help you better plan your shipments and choose the most suitable options for your business.

Major Cargo Ports in Argentina

  • Port of Buenos Aires: Argentina's primary seaport and a crucial hub for commercial, industrial, and cultural activities.
  • Port of Dock Sud: A subsidiary facility of the Port of Buenos Aires, handling over 8,000 TEUs annually.
  • Port of Bahia Blanca: Specializes in dry cargo and liquid bulk, processing over 112 million tonnes of freight per year.

Key US Ports for Incoming Cargo

  • Port Everglades (Florida): A major economic engine in South Florida, specializing in energy products.
  • Port of Richmond (Virginia): Handles domestic and international multimodal freight and distribution.
  • Port of Portland (Oregon): Features Oregon's only deep-draft container port and manages five industrial parks.

Major Airports in Argentina for Cargo

  • San Fernando International Airport: Located near Buenos Aires, operated by Aeropuertos Argentina 2000.
  • Ezeiza International Airport: The primary international airport serving Buenos Aires, a hub for several major airlines.

Key US Airports for Incoming Cargo

  • Perot Field Fort Worth Alliance Airport (Texas): Home to Amazon Air and FedEx Express hub.
  • Phoenix Sky Harbor International Airport (Arizona): Handles over 350,000 tonnes of cargo annually.
  • Denver International Airport (Colorado): A major hub for several airlines, serving the greater Front Range Urban Corridor.
